DTC U3003:16 (CONNECTIVITY MASTER UNIT) DETECTION CONDITION AND POSSIBLE CAUSES
| Description |
Low ACC power supply voltage input to connectivity master unit (CMU) |
| Detection condition |
- The connectivity master unit (CMU) detects ACC power supply circuit voltage of 8.0 ± 0.8 V or less for 10 s or more with the ignition switched to ACC or ON (engine off or on).
|
| Fail-safe |
Not applicable |
| Possible cause |
- DTCs are stored in the PCM.
- Battery malfunction
- Generator malfunction
- Connectivity master unit (CMU) connector or terminal malfunction
- Connectivity master unit (CMU) ACC power supply circuit malfunction
- Short to ground in wiring harness between MIRROR 7.5 A fuse and connectivity master unit (CMU) terminal 2Q
- MIRROR 7.5 A fuse malfunction
- Open circuit in wiring harness between ACC relay and connectivity master unit (CMU) terminal 2Q
- Connectivity master unit (CMU) malfunction
